Walking along the waterfront in Kingston, you’ll immediately sense how history and everyday life mingle in a seamless rhythm. Strolling through neighbourhoods framed by stately limestone buildings and tree-lined streets, residents enjoy easy access to over 200 parks that stretch from Lake Ontario Park’s splash pads and boat launch to large grassy stretches like Grass Creek Park with a sandy beach and dog-friendly zones.
The Inner Harbour and Queen’s (where Queen’s University sits) neighbourhoods are quite walkable and packed with local cafés, boutiques, and cultural spots like the Agnes Etherington Art Centre and the Grand Theatre. You can hop out for an art exhibit one evening, grab a bite at a quirky downtown bistro the next, and stroll along the lakefront watching boats without being far from home.
